SUMMARY
When an mkv file does not have a file extension, it does not play when opened.
mp4 does not have this issue. Adding (afaict) any file extension, even if it is
wrong, works.
STEPS TO REPRODUCE
1. Download/find an mkv file
2. Remove the .mkv at the end
3. Open in Haruna
OBSERVED RESULT
See attachment. Haruna window opens, but no file is played. View is afaict the
same as opening haruna without a file
EXPECTED RESULT
Filetype is detected automatically and file is played (like with mp4)
SOFTWARE/OS VERSIONS
Linux/KDE Plasma: Arch Linux (Kernel 6.17.7-arch1-1) with Hyprland
KDE Plasma Version: N/A
KDE Frameworks Version: 25.08.3
Qt Version: 6.10.0
ADDITIONAL INFORMATION
Consistently reproducible (by me) on both release version and nightly flatpak
